Conditions

Lifestyle-related diseases

Interventions

Antihypertensive agent (ARB, CCB, Diuretics) Hyperlipidemic agent Oral diabetes agent

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1.Out patients 2.Blood pressure (BP):systolic BP (SBP) 140mmHg and above or diastolic BP (DBP) 90mmHg and above. 3.LDL Cholesterol above 140(mg/dL) 4.HDL Cholesterol below 40(mg/dL) 5.Fasting blood sugar (FBS) level above 126 (mg/dL) 6. HbA1c above 6.5%

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1.Malignant hypertension 2.Pregnant women,or Women suspected of being pregnant. 3.Severe liver disorder. 4.Patients who are inadequate to enter this study due to the other reasons by physician's judgments.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
1.Clinic blood pressure,heart rate. 2.urinary albumin excretion. 3.plasma BNP. 4.Plasma Insulin 5.LDL-C,TG,HDL-C,BUN,Cr,*HbA1c*fasting blood glucose

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
The influence of the following other risk factors on the early onset in acute myocardial infarction, stroke and death; gender, smoking, hypertension, high TC, high TG, low HDL-C, HOMAR index, BNP, Urinary albumin, eGFR.
